Cost of Sewer Line Trenching in Petaluma

The cost of sewer line trenching in Petaluma, CA can vary significantly based on a variety of factors. Understanding these variables can help homeowners and businesses budget more effectively for this essential service. Sewer line trenching involves digging trenches to lay down new sewer lines or repair existing ones, and it's crucial for maintaining a functional and hygienic plumbing system.

Factors Affecting Cost

  • Depth of Trench: Deeper trenches require more labor and time.
  • Length of Trench: Longer trenches increase material and labor costs.
  • Soil Type: Rocky or hard soil can complicate excavation.
  • Permits and Regulations: Local permits and compliance with regulations can add to the cost.
  • Accessibility: Hard-to-reach areas may require specialized equipment.
  • Existing Infrastructure: Navigating around existing utilities can increase complexity.
  • Emergency Service: Costs can rise for urgent or emergency trenching needs.
  • Restoration Work: Re-landscaping and restoring the area post-trenching can add to expenses.

Common Tasks and Costs

Task Description Average Cost Range (Petaluma, CA)
Digging and Excavation $50 - $100 per linear foot
Pipe Installation $30 - $60 per linear foot
Soil Testing $200 - $500
Permits $100 - $300
Restoration and Landscaping $500 - $2,000
Emergency Trenching Additional 20-50% of total cost
